Elder Fey Magnus granted the party the boon- the ability to cast Guardian of Nature once per day. The party also did some housekeeping, doling out items and learning spells.

 

Bronto and Tharun came to visit the party as they were discussing the morrow. Bronto said he would like to go investigate the Spring Court, Horace agreed. Bronto would be waiting in Widdershins. Tharun spoke to Jeatz saying his home was the Barren Cloak, and maybe they would see each other again soon. Jeatz seemed to miss the sexual tension from Tharun. As a nightcap - Jeatz beat Horace in a game of cards.

 

The with a nice long rest, the party got some extra hitpoints and made their way to breakfast. Dreven took them to her office to the teleporter. Bronto went first to the Spring Court - going to the Dohwar outpost, but not before the party laid an absolutely insane story of how the Chancellor sacrificed himself to a water fey. Almyre conjured a picture in her mind of the summer court as Dreven honed in on the location. Almyre described the oasis that is the Summer Court, palm trees, the obelisk, and most importantly, the reverse river flowing into the sky.

 

They step through the teleporter and end of on the side of a huge dune. They arrived with a loud crack - immediately they were between a rock and a hard place. A massive electric sand eel  moves towards them. At the same time a roving pack of jackalweres descended upon them. However, despite Almyre saying they are exiles of the summer court, they insisted they could take them away from the eel.

 

Almyre's cousin Jahir suddenly shows up on a royal sled with a team of seals. He slays the Jackelwares with arrows, urging the party onto his sled.

 

The electric eel, turns back suddenly as it reaches the border of the summer court, lest Lord Anar bring his wrath. The party makes their way through the town as Almyre points out the features of the town. Jeatz suspects that Almyre and her family seriously looks down on those less fortunate. Almyre is better now, but the rest of the royal family definitely does. Jahir takes them to the palace, to Lord Anar Nahid's study.

 

Once there, Anar is overjoyed to see his daughter, but is immediately put on guard by seeing Amir, who he saw earlier that morning and in different clothes. Everyone was immediately put on guard. Alura explained to her father that the Winter Court was destroyed by an Ancient worm and also betrayed by a near-deity from the material plane.

 

Anar addresses Amir, and Amir corroborates their story, willingly giving himself into custody. Before he can, however, Jeatz throws water at Amir. Alarmed Lord Anar immediately casts hold person on Jeatz. Then, Almyre - casts dispel magic on Amir. On a Crit with the Arcana check, sand appears to free.
